Essential Ingredients
Here’s what you’ll need to make this delicious dish:
-
Unsweetened Cocoa Powder: Use high-quality cocoa for the richest flavor in your brownies.
-
Granulated Sugar: This adds sweetness and balances the intense chocolate flavor.
-
Butter: Melted butter gives the brownies their moist texture; don’t skimp!
-
Eggs: Essential for binding everything together; choose large eggs for best results.
-
All-Purpose Flour: Provides structure; be careful not to overmix when adding it!
-
Instant Coffee Granules: Enhances the mocha flavor; dissolve in hot water before adding.
-
Cream Cheese: Make sure it’s softened so it blends smoothly into the batter.
-
Powdered Sugar: Adds sweetness to the cream cheese layer; sift for better mixing.
-
Vanilla Extract: A splash elevates both layers’ flavor profiles beautifully.
-
Chocolate Chips (optional): Because who doesn’t love more chocolate? Add them to the brownie mix for extra indulgence.

Let’s Make it together
Preheat Your Oven: Begin by preheating your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a 9×13 inch baking pan with butter or use parchment paper for easy removal.
Prepare the Brownie Batter: In a large bowl, mix melted butter and granulated sugar until combined. Add in eggs one by one, whisking vigorously after each addition until fluffy.
Add Cocoa and Flour: Sift in cocoa powder and flour gently, folding them into your mixture until just combined. Avoid overmixing to keep those brownies fudgy!
Dissolve Coffee Granules: Combine instant coffee granules with hot water in a small bowl until dissolved. Stir this magic potion into your brownie batter for that rich mocha flavor.
Create Cream Cheese Layer: In another bowl, blend softened cream cheese with powdered sugar and vanilla extract until smooth. This dreamy layer adds creaminess that pairs perfectly with chocolate.
Assemble Layers: Pour half of the brownie batter into your prepared pan. Spread cream cheese mixture over it evenly before topping with remaining brownie batter. Swirl lightly with a knife for that gorgeous marbled effect.
Bake to Perfection: Bake in preheated oven for 30-35 minutes or until a toothpick inserted comes out slightly moist but not gooey. Allow cooling before slicing into decadent squares.

Storing & Reheating
Store leftover brownies in an airtight container in the fridge for up to five days. Reheat in the microwave for 10-15 seconds before serving for that freshly baked taste.
Chef's Helpful Tips
- To ensure your Mocha Cheesecake Brownies are a hit, use room temperature ingredients for a smoother batter
- Always grease the pan well to prevent sticking
- Lastly, let them cool completely before slicing for perfect squares

FAQ
Can I use dark chocolate instead of milk chocolate?
Absolutely! Dark chocolate gives a richer flavor and pairs beautifully with cheesecake.
How can I make these brownies gluten-free?
Substitute regular flour with gluten-free all-purpose flour to enjoy these brownies without gluten.
Can I make these brownies ahead of time?
Yes, they store well in the fridge; just reheat slightly before serving!
